Sarpataha

Sarpataha is a village located in Mahasi tehsil of Bahraich district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 35km away from sub-district headquarter Mahsi (tehsildar office) and 8km away from district headquarter Bahraich. As per 2009 stats, Sarpataha village is also a gram panchayat.

About Sarpataha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sarpataha is 171776. The village spans a total geographical area of 335.77 hectares. Bahraich is nearest town to Sarpataha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sarpataha village:

  • The total population of Sarpataha village is around 4,889, including approximately 2,622 males and 2,267 females, with a sex ratio of 864 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 1,151 children aged 0–6 years in Sarpataha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sarpataha village has 222 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Sarpataha village is about 20.52%, with male literacy at 25.63% and female literacy at 14.60%.
  • There are around 732 households in Sarpataha village.

Connectivity of Sarpataha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sarpataha. As per the 2011 stats, Sarpataha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
